What Is Gemini’s New Memory Feature?

Gemini’s memory feature is designed to retain information from past conversations, allowing the AI to recall and utilize this knowledge in future interactions. This means you won’t have to repeat yourself or provide context every time you chat with Gemini. The AI can now remember your preferences, ongoing projects, and personal details, creating a more seamless and personalized experience.

Key Capabilities:

  • Recalling information from previous chats
  • Storing user preferences and interests
  • Providing context-aware responses
  • Enhancing productivity by reducing repetition

How Does It Work?

When you engage with Gemini, the AI now has the ability to access a memory bank of your past interactions. This allows it to draw upon relevant information to inform its responses. For example, if you’ve previously discussed your dietary restrictions, Gemini can use this information to tailor recipe suggestions in future conversations without you having to remind it.

User Control and Privacy

Google has emphasized user control over this feature. You can choose what information Gemini remembers and easily delete or modify stored data. This balance between functionality and privacy is crucial for user trust and adoption.

Comparing Gemini’s Memory to Competitors

While Gemini isn’t the first AI to implement a memory feature, its integration into Google’s ecosystem sets it apart. ChatGPT, for instance, has had a similar feature, but Gemini’s implementation within Google’s suite of services could offer unique advantages in terms of integration and accessibility.
